Defining 'the best manager in history' is tough, because it's often subjective. So we're not going to do that today.
Instead, GIVEMESPORT have decided to take a look at each Premier League club's best and worst ever manager, based on points per game. So let's get into it.
Arsenal
Best manager: Mikel Arteta (2.06 PPG)
Worst manager: George Graham (1.55 PPG)
Aston Villa
Best manager: Martin O'Neill (1.59 PPG)
Worst manager: Remi Garde (0.70 PPG)
Brighton
Best manager: Chris Hughton (1.13 PPG)
Worst manager: Graham Potter (1.10 PPG)
Burnley
Best manager: Sean Dyche (1.15 PPG)
Worst manager: Owen Coyle (1.11 PPG)
Chelsea
Best manager: Jose Mourinho (2.23 PPG)
Worst manager: Glenn Hoddle (1.28 PPG)
Crystal Palace
Best manager: Alan Pardew (1.36 PPG)
Worst manager: Frank de Boer (0.60 PPG)
Everton
Best manager: Carlo Ancelotti (1.82 PPG)
Worst manager: Mike Walker (0.84 PPG)
Fulham
Best manager: Roy Hodgson (1.41 PPG)
Worst manager: Scott Parker (0.64 PPG)
Leeds
Best manager: David O'Leary (1.71 PPG)
Worst manager: Peter Reid (1.00 PPG)
Leicester
Best manager: Brendan Rodgers (1.75 PPG)
Worst manager: Claude Puel (1.33 PPG)
Liverpool
Best manager: Jurgen Klopp (2.04 PPG)
Worst manager: Roy Hodgson (1.52 PPG)
Man City
Best manager: Pep Guardiola (2.33 PPG)
Worst manager: Alan Ball (0.95 PPG)
Man United
Best manager: Sir Alex Ferguson (2.07 PPG)
Worst manager: David Moyes (1.73 PPG)
Newcastle
Best manager: Kevin Keegan - first spell (1.84 PPG)
Worst manager: Kevin Keegan - second spell (1.14 PPG)
Sheffield United
Best manager: Chris Wilder (1.48 PPG)
Worst manager: Neil Warnock (1.00 PPG)
Southampton
Best manager: Ronald Koeman (1.64 PPG)
Worst manager: Dave Merrington (0.97 PPG)
Tottenham
Best manager: Andre Villas-Boas (1.91 PPG)
Worst manager: Ossie Ardiles (1.15 PPG)
West Brom
Best manager: Darren Moore (1.83 PPG)
Worst manager: Alan Pardew (0.67 PPG)
West Ham
Best manager: Slaven Bilic (1.43 PPG)
Worst manager: Gianfranco Zola (1.11 PPG)
Wolves
Best manager: Nuno Espirito Santo (1.64 PPG)
Worst manager: Dave Jones (0.88 PPG)
